    Just a little safety tip.....remember to always use female spade connectors on the wire ends that carry the source power and male connectors on the receiving side, so that if you ever unplug the connectors the "live" wires can never short out on anything metal.

    Screws into end grain like those 2x2s won't have much of any holding power, unless you were to pre-drill and fill the hole with glue before driving the screw. Better to use angle bracket and bolt through the plywood. Structural elements need extra strength, since few builders consider the forces in even a slow speed crash. So, upper cabinets should always be attached to the metal ribs of the van via Rivnuts and angle brackets, with bolts through the plywood for maximum holding power in an accident.
    Next build, consider wiring for 3 way switches (as in a house, like stairwells so that you can turn on and off from top and bottom of stairs) so that you can turn on and off in the standing area, and in bed. And then a second one with a switch by the side door before stepping in, and one up on a wall inside for on and off...

    Enjoy your videos. Here's a suggestion that's a little late; Make cardboard templates of walls and floors and whatever else to get the fit and then use them to do the wood cutting.
    You don't even need one big piece of cardboard. You can tape it bunch of broken down boxes together. It doesn't matter how pretty that looks it's only the outside dimensions you're going for.
